CVE-2021-32494

CVE-2021-32494 is a high-severity vulnerability rated 7.5/10 on the CVSS scale. Radare2 has a division by zero vulnerability in Mach-O parser's rebase_buffer function. This allow attackers to create malicious inputs that can cause denial of service. . EPSS estimates a 0.70% chance of exploitation in the next 30 days.
